ELF Beauty trades at $74.77, up 3.49% with a bullish technical signal supported by moving averages. The company shows strong revenue growth reaching $1.31B in 2025 but faces margin compression with net income margin at 1.61%. Recent earnings beats and analyst coverage skewed toward buy/hold suggest cautious optimism. Technical indicators show support at $73 and resistance at $76, with RSI neutral but ADX signaling strong trend momentum.
Outlook remains mixed: growth initiatives in skincare and international markets provide upside, but high P/E of 168.68 and margin pressures pose valuation risks. Analyst consensus target of $74.42 aligns with current price, indicating limited near-term upside. Key risks include competitive pressures and execution on brand expansion.
PBW trades at $33.22, down 5.03% today amid a bearish technical signal with moving averages indicating selling pressure. The ETF shows neutral momentum oscillators but faces resistance near $35. Recent news highlights clean energy sector tailwinds from energy security concerns and legislative support, though the fund remains sensitive to interest rate movements and semiconductor market volatility.
Outlook is cautious; clean energy demand offers long-term growth, but PBW's high sensitivity to Treasury yields and tech sector swings poses near-term risks. Investors should weigh sector optimism against macroeconomic headwinds and the ETF's history of volatility during rate cycles.
